NOVELLO

Enclosed valve radiator with a profiled front

The Novello radiator is fully enclosed with side panels and a decorative grid that both fit seamlessly to the radiator. This finish really enhances the presentation of your living space. Moreover, this radiator is equipped with an adjustable, preset perfitted thermostatic valve insert that regulates the water in the radiator. This radiator therefor always achieves an optimal efficiency.

Technical details

The Novello radiator is a fully dressed radiator equipped with an integrated adjustable valve insert.

This radiator can be connected either as a valve or as a compact radiator.

Specification text

Specification text

Product: fully encased valve radiator
Finishing: upper grille and side panels
Pre-installed: preset Heimeier 4368 or 4369 valve insert, air vent and blind plugs
Valve insert: The integrated adjustable valve insert (without thermostatic head) is factory-fit on the right side of the radiator, CEN certified, tested in accordance with EN215 and compatible with thermostatic heads M30 x 1,5 mm. The thermostatic valve insert is factory-set in relation to the size of the radiator. This presetting ensures optimum throughput in the radiator. Factory setting for two-pipe systems, also suitable for one-pipe systems (as long as the valve insert is adjusted to position 8).
Also supplied: Monclac brackets with anti-lift (VDI compliant when used in combination with included anti-slide clips), screws, plugs and installation instructions
Connections: 6 x ½” female connection (2 x ½” lateral bottom connection included). Left handed version: type 21, 22 and 33 are reversible, type 11 is available on request.
Lugs: Type 11 is equipped with 2 pairs of mounting lugs up to 1.600 mm and 3 pairs from 1.800 mm
Packaging: Every radiator is sturdily packaged in high-quality cardboard and wrapped in plastic. The radiator’s characteristics are shown on the label: type – height – length.
Warranty: 10 years, as long as the installation instructions have been followed and Stelrad’s warranty conditions have been met.
Paint process: All radiators are degreased, phosphated, cataphoretically primed and powder-coated in Stelrad white 9016 as standard.
Colours: Stelrad white 9016 + 35 different Stelrad colours and about 200 RAL-colours are possible
Heat cost allocator: Suitable for heat cost allocators, both electronic and according to the evaporation principle (covered by the norm of EN834 & EN835).
Max. operating pressure: 10 bar (tested to 13 bar)
Max. operating temperature: 110 °C
Conformity: in accordance with EN442
Quality assurance: NF
Types: 11 | 21 | 22 | 33
Heights: 300 | 400 | 500 | 600 | 700 | 900 mm
Lengths: 400 – 3.000 mm
Depths: 61 | 77 | 100 | 158 mm

Connection possibilities

Connection possibilities

When connecting as a valve radiator:

LEFT RIGHT

When connecting as a compact radiator:

  • the valve insert has to be removed
  • the plastic plugs have to be replaced with brass plugs

* = a reduction in heat output will occur when combining low temperature heating with a high temperature difference between inlet and outlet.
